38/94 = ≈40.43%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 38/94, or about 40.43%, can show up in everyday life when comparing survey results, attendance, test scores, or products that meet a certain standard. For example, if about 38 out of 94 students prefer a new school lunch, that group makes up a little over two-fifths of the students.
To picture 38/94 quickly, think of a whole divided into ten roughly equal parts. The amount is close to 4 of those 10 parts, so it is a bit more than 40% but clearly less than half.
A common mistake is to round 40.43% to 40% and then treat it as exactly two-fifths. That small difference may not matter in a casual estimate, but it can matter when the total number of people, dollars, or items is large.
